New York State Environmental Conservation Police, New York
End of Watch Friday, November 16, 1934
Add to My HeroesCharles William Gaffney
Game Protector Bill Gaffney suffered a fatal heart attack while patrolling the Moose River near McKeever at 11:30 am.
Protector Gaffney had served with the New York State Environmental Conservation Police for 14 years. He was survived by his wife and seven children.
